Abstract

The utility model discloses a filter which comprises a shell of which the bottom is connected with a drain pipe, wherein an automatic drainer is mounted on the drain pipe; an air inlet pipe is connected to the shell; a barrel-shaped fixing device of which the lower end is opened is arranged inside the shell; helical blades are mounted between the fixing device and the shell so that a helical air inlet passage is formed between the fixing device and the shell; and a filter element of which an air outlet extends out of the top end of the fixing device is mounted in the fixing device. The filter has the advantages of simple structure, compact setting, low manufacturing cost, and good in water and dust removing effects; and according to the filter, the quality of an air source is greatly improved, so that the discharging effect of an ozone generator is improved, the production capacity of the filter is improved and the service life of the filter is prolonged.

Technical field
The utility model relates to a kind of filter, particularly relate to a kind of for the source of the gas to ozone generator dewater, the filter of dedusting.
Background technology
At present, along with making rapid progress of ozone generator application technology, ozone generator is also more and more higher to the requirement of source of the gas, and the factor that influences ozone generator ozone generating quality has the temperature of source of the gas, dew point, dust impurity.Traditional ozone generator is simple to the processing of source of the gas, and is not thorough.The gas that air pump is come out that has directly feeds ozone generator and produces ozone; The gas that air pump is come out that has simply cools off, and does not effectively dewater, removes dust.And the water content of source of the gas and impurities directly influence power consumption and the life-span of output, concentration and the ozone generator of ozone.
Summary of the invention
The technical problems to be solved in the utility model provide a kind of effectively to the source of the gas of ozone generator dewater, the filter of dedusting.
For solving the problems of the technologies described above, the utility model comprises that the bottom is connected with the housing of drainpipe, automatic water trap is installed on the drainpipe, be connected with air inlet pipe on the housing, be provided with the tubular fixator of lower ending opening in the housing, thereby helical blade is installed between fixator and the housing makes the spiral inlet channel of formation between fixator and the housing, the filter core that exhaust outlet stretches out the fixator top is installed in the fixator.
Described case top is equipped with the gas skirt that exhaust outlet is covered, and the gas skirt top is connected with escape pipe.
Described case top is uncovered, and the fixator top is provided with external diameter greater than the mounting ear of housing external diameter, and the internal diameter of mounting ear and the external diameter of filter core adapt, and filter core is fixed on the mounting ear, the affixed helical blade of the outer surface of fixator.
Described housing outer surface is provided with the mounting ear seat.
Described drainage arrangement is automatic water trap.
Described air inlet pipe outer surface is provided with screw thread.
Described escape pipe outer surface is provided with screw thread.
After adopting said structure, the escape pipe of air inlet pipe with the front end condenser is connected, gas enters spiral inlet channel from air inlet pipe, gas rotates sinking at a high speed, moisture in the gas since action of centrifugal force be separated and be thrown to the inboard of inlet channel, and trickle to lower part of frame in the tube wall inboard of the effect lower edge of gas inlet channel, under the gravity effect, be collected into automatic water trap, when the water in the automatic water trap is accumulated to when a certain amount of, water can be discharged automatically, gas after dewatering is because the effect of air pressure, enter filter core from the lower end of fixator, filter core further filters the moisture in the gas and dust, and last gas enters gas skirt from exhaust outlet, discharges from escape pipe then.The utlity model has simple in structure, compactness is set, cost of manufacture is low, and dewater, the advantage of good dedusting effect, it has improved the quality of source of the gas greatly, thereby has improved the ozone generator discharge effect, has improved production capacity and the service life of equipment.

The specific embodiment
As shown in Figure 1, filter comprises the housing 1 that is tubular and open top, housing 1 top is connected with flange, housing 1 outer surface is provided with mounting ear seat 13, housing 1 side top is connected with the air inlet pipe 4 that outer surface is provided with screw thread, and housing 1 bottom is dome head, and dome head central authorities are provided with drainpipe 2, drainpipe 2 lower ends are equipped with drainage arrangement 3, and the drainage arrangement 3 that the utility model uses is automatic water trap.Be provided with the uncovered tubular fixator 5 in lower end in the housing 1, suitable distance is left in the bottom of the following end distance housing 1 of fixator 5, being convenient to gas enters fixator 5 and then enters filter core 7, fixator 5 tops are connected with external diameter greater than the mounting ear 12 of housing 1 external diameter, the external diameter of the internal diameter of mounting ear 12 and filter core 7 adapts, filter core 7 is fixed on the central hole of mounting ear 12 and the exhaust outlet 8 on filter core 7 tops stretches out mounting ear 12, the outer surface of fixator 5 is connected with helical blade 6, helical blade 6 makes and forms spiral inlet channel between fixator 5 and the housing 1, and the external diameter of helical blade 6 is close to the inner surface of housing 1.Housing 1 top is equipped with the gas skirt 9 that exhaust outlet 8 is covered, and gas skirt 9 surrounds air collecting chamber 11 with mounting ear 12, and gas skirt 9 is provided with flange, and gas skirt 9 tops are provided with the escape pipe 10 that outer surface is provided with screw thread.During installation, earlier fixator 5 is put into housing 1, then gas skirt 9 is placed on the mounting ear 12, be connected with the flange of gas skirt 9 with the flange of bolt with housing 1 again, thereby mounting ear 12 is pressed on the housing 1, if poorly sealed, can adds sealing gasket in the junction.
